Detailed specifications:
- Chipset: AMD X870E
- CPU Socket: AM5 (Supports Ryzen 9000/8000/7000 Series)
- Memory: 4x DDR5 DIMM slots, Dual Channel, up to 256GB, AMD EXPO/XMP support
- Power Design: 16+2+2 Digital Twin VRM Solution
- Expansion Slots: 1x PCIe 5.0 x16 (UD Slot X), 1x PCIe 4.0 x4, 1x PCIe 3.0 x4
- Storage: 3x M.2 PCIe 5.0 x4, 1x M.2 PCIe 4.0 x4, 4x SATA 6Gb/s
- Connectivity: 2x USB4 Type-C (40Gbps), Wi-Fi 7, Bluetooth 5.3, Realtek 2.5GbE LAN
- Audio: Realtek ALC1220 HD Audio with audiophile-grade capacitors
- Form Factor: ATX (30.5cm x 24.4cm)
Building with the X870E AORUS PRO ICE is streamlined by Gigabyte’s EZ-Latch Plus and EZ-Latch Click systems, which allow for tool-free installation of M.2 SSDs and easy removal of large graphics cards. The VRM Thermal Armor Advanced ensures the power delivery components remain cool under heavy multi-threaded workloads. Users will appreciate the Sensor Panel Link, a dedicated internal video port that simplifies the addition of secondary monitoring screens inside the chassis. The BIOS interface has been refreshed for better navigation, featuring a User-Centred UI that makes adjusting AMD EXPO memory profiles or fan curves intuitive.
Compared to standard X670E boards, the X870E AORUS PRO ICE introduces native USB4 support and the advanced Wi-Fi 7 standard, offering significantly higher wireless bandwidth and lower latency. While the AORUS ELITE series focuses on essential gaming features, the PRO ICE variant elevates the experience with a superior 16+2+2 phase power stage and a more comprehensive thermal solution, including the M.2 Thermal Guard L. Its distinct white PCB and heatsink array set it apart from the darker aesthetics typically found in the AORUS Master or Xtreme lineups, making it the definitive choice for white-out builds.
Q&A:
- Does the Gigabyte X870E AORUS PRO ICE support Ryzen 9000 series CPUs? Yes, the AM5 socket and X870E chipset are fully compatible with AMD Ryzen 9000, 8000, and 7000 series processors out of the box.
- What are the benefits of Wi-Fi 7 on this motherboard? Wi-Fi 7 provides 320MHz channel bandwidth and Multi-Link Operation (MLO), resulting in much faster speeds and more reliable connections compared to Wi-Fi 6E.
- How many PCIe 5.0 M.2 slots are available? This motherboard features four M.2 slots in total, three of which support ultra-fast PCIe 5.0 x4 speeds for next-generation NVMe SSDs.
- Can I use the USB4 ports for displays? Yes, the dual USB4 Type-C ports on the rear I/O support DisplayPort Alternate Mode, allowing for high-resolution video output to compatible monitors.
- What is the maximum RAM capacity supported? The board supports up to 256GB of DDR5 memory across four slots, with individual modules up to 64GB each.
